OnlyFans creator is sharing her experience as a warning to other creators after being sexually assaulted by a male sex worker recently. The 27-year-old Aussie shared a video on TikTok about the experience earlier this month.
The video opens with a tearful Knight trying to calm down and with the text “Creators, please be careful” overlaid on top. The blonde OnlyFans star begins to describe a collaboration that she was filming with the male sex worker that went very wrong.
Knight explained that before they began filming, she “very clearly laid down” her boundaries, including specifying what she was comfortable with and what she refused to do, which included restraining of any kind. Yet the male creator, who was newly verified, began pushing her down as they filmed, something that she had specifically said she was not comfortable with.
“We get to filming and straight away, he is doing the things I told him I don’t want to do,” Knight told her thousands of followers on TikTok.
“Now I’ve been in a similar position before at this point, when I was like ‘enough is enough’ and eventually I pushed him off me and I left. This time, it was different because I asked multiple times for him to stop and he didn’t. I was trying to get him off me, and the more I was pushing him, the more he kept pushing me down.”
That’s when Knight began screaming for help.
Because she knew this is always a possibility, she had booked a two-bedroom apartment to film in and had a security guard on site — just in case. It was a good thing she did, because the security guard came running when he heard her screams and stopped the alleged assault.
“I had a security guard next door because I am so scared of this exact situation happening. Now this guy didn’t know I had a security guard next door, so when I started screaming, I had someone there that come in and got this guy off of me,” Knight explained.
She admitted that she wanted to share this story so other creators are aware of the safety steps they also need to take when collaborating with others, especially for the first time. In addition to undertaking background checks on co-stars, having a security guard and safety precautions in place is key.
Knight continued, “Usually I film with strangers, but after this, I’m probably going to focus on filming with verified creators who are well known in the industry. Please, if you’re a creator or in the sex work industry, just be safe. I was so naive in thinking that because I’ve been doing this for so long now, that this kind of thing doesn’t happen.”
